The Brunei Darussalam National Association of the Blind (BDNAB) on Wednesday night hosted over 100 individuals to a ‘Dining in the Dark’ event at An-Naura Hall, Yayasan Sultan Haji Hassanal Bolkiah Complex with the aim of raising awareness on the day-to-day challenges faced by the visually-impaired. Participants of the 21st Borneo Island International Big Bike Festival (BIIBBF 21), which the Sultanate hosted, attended a Malay Islamic Monarchy (MIB) Multaqa programme and gala night on Saturday.
